Michael McEleney is the Senior Advisor for the Arctic Energy Office, specializing in Congressional, International Affairs, and Defense issues.
McEleney joined the Arctic Energy Office from the Office of International Affairs, where he previously served as the Senior Policy Advisor with responsibility for Arctic issues. He coordinated the first senior DOE visits to Iceland and Greenland and assisted in the planning and creation of the Office.
Prior to his service in the Department of Energy he served as a Policy and Strategy Analyst for the Under Secretary of the Navy with responsibility for Arctic and Nuclear issues. He also served as the Director of Congressional Affairs for the Department of the Navy Program Executive Office for Aircraft Carriers and as a professional staff member in the U.S. House of Representatives. Mr. McEleney holds a M.A. in Security Studies from Georgetown University and a B.A. from Johns Hopkins University.
